I was wondering if it is possible to filter elements (folders that are in the solution Explorer) published via Web Deploy (in Visual Studio 2010) ?
I know that it doesn’t help, but I select “Only files needed to run this app” in my project Properties.
I am asking this, because I have a few folders (source image folders, doc folders etc) I don’t want to be uploaded on the server. Maybe are you wonderning why am I keeping all these folders in my Solution Explorer ? because I am using a versioning system (VisualSVN) that let me track all changes in all these files also. Open the web application project file (.csproj or .vbproj) in an editor or from within Visual Studio itself (see this post).
Add an and/or element in the desired element.
